MONTANA HUCKLEBERRY CHOCOLATE FLECK PIE



Montana Huckleberry Chocolate Fleck Pie image

Number Of Ingredients 14

Pie Crust:
1/2 cup butter
2 tablespoons sugar
1 cup flour
------------------------------
Pie Filling:
1/2 cup semisweet chocolate chips
2/3 cup sugar
1/4 cup water
1 unbeaten egg white
1 1/2 teaspoons vanilla extract
1 teaspoon lemon juice
1 cup whipping cream
1/2 cup huckleberries

Steps:

  • Pie Crust: Combine butter and sugar. Do not cream. Add flour. Mix just until dough will form. Place 1/4 cup of mixture crumbled in small pan. Press remaining mixture evenly over bottom and sides of 9-inch pie pan with well-floured fingers. Bake at 375° until light golden brown. Bake crumbs 10-12 minutes, and crust 12-15 minutes. Pie Filling: Melt chocolate chips in double boiler. Cool to lukewarm. Combine in small bowl the sugar, water, egg white, vanilla, and lemon juice; beat with electric mixer at highest speed until soft peaks form when beaters are raised (3-5 minutes). Beat whipping cream until thick. Fold melted chocolate slowly into whipped cream mixture then fold into egg white mixture. Fold huckleberries into the mixture. Put into pie crust; sprinkle with baked crumbs and freeze. Fun Fact: In land area, Montana can accommodate Virginia, Maryland, Delaware, Pennsylvania, and New York, and still have room for the District of Columbia. Montana covers more than 147,000 square miles, making it the fourth largest state in the nation after Alaska, Texas, and California. The name Montana comes from the Spanish word montaña, meaning "mountain," even though the eastern part of the state consists of gently rolling pastureland.

MONTANA HUCKLEBERRY PIE



Montana Huckleberry Pie image

Number Of Ingredients 4

3 tablespoons flour
3/4 cup sugar (more if berries are very tart)
4 cups fresh or frozen huckleberries (blueberries)
pastry for double-crust 9-inch pie (do try whole-wheat pastry flour)

Steps:

  • Mix flour and sugar with berries. Set aside. Roll out a little more than half the pastry dough to 1/8-inch thickness and fit into a 9-inch pie pan. Pour the berries into the pie shell. (If you use commercial blueberries, sprinkle 1 tablespoon lemon juice on top.) Roll remaining pastry a little thinner than for the bottom crust. Prick with your favorite design. Brush the edge of the bottom crust with cold water, and place the upper crust on pie. Press crusts together at the rim and trim off the excess dough. Flute the edge. Bake in a preheated 450° oven for 10 minutes. Reduce the heat to 350° and bake about 40 minutes. Note: Montana huckleberries are really blueberries. The scientific name of the genus is Vaccinium and that is the blueberry genus. But these wild berries are a world apart from the commercial blueberry, so they deserve a distinct title. We Montanans will fight for the name "huckleberry."
